Sirio Pharma Co., Ltd. (SHE:300791)
China flag China · Delayed Price · Currency is CNY
21.67
-0.28 (-1.28%)
At close: Feb 13, 2026

Sirio Pharma Ratios and Metrics

Millions CNY.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Feb '26 Dec '24 Dec '23 Jan '23 Dec '21 Dec '20
6,6306,1676,2936,6377,51311,035
Market Cap Growth
11.68%-2.01%-5.18%-11.66%-31.92%123.46%
Enterprise Value
7,8277,1867,0626,0797,01410,638
Last Close Price
21.6719.8219.4420.3922.7533.20
PE Ratio
19.1418.9722.3931.2632.4142.88
Forward PE
24.1415.1319.6225.53--
PS Ratio
1.491.461.762.653.175.34
PB Ratio
2.412.342.452.462.955.06
P/TBV Ratio
3.903.954.422.813.385.88
P/FCF Ratio
32.1439.83-43.90-114.44
P/OCF Ratio
9.5310.8816.3014.9222.0134.53
EV/Sales Ratio
1.761.711.972.422.965.15
EV/EBITDA Ratio
12.5311.7411.8316.5718.4930.09
EV/EBIT Ratio
17.9816.7418.7725.0624.9538.85
EV/FCF Ratio
37.9546.41-40.21-110.32
Debt / Equity Ratio
0.620.610.530.350.340.02
Debt / EBITDA Ratio
2.732.482.162.502.270.10
Debt / FCF Ratio
8.2710.38-6.20-0.36
Asset Turnover
0.800.790.760.630.730.83
Inventory Turnover
5.566.017.007.366.345.97
Quick Ratio
1.351.821.884.624.882.59
Current Ratio
1.892.452.575.185.763.42
Return on Equity (ROE)
10.94%10.83%9.12%8.09%9.81%12.47%
Return on Assets (ROA)
4.87%5.02%5.01%3.79%5.43%6.83%
Return on Invested Capital (ROIC)
10.04%11.49%12.90%9.94%12.54%14.22%
Return on Capital Employed (ROCE)
9.10%9.20%8.50%6.50%8.10%12.10%
Earnings Yield
5.21%5.27%4.47%3.20%3.09%2.33%
FCF Yield
3.11%2.51%-1.04%2.28%-2.44%0.87%
Dividend Yield
2.31%2.52%3.35%1.01%1.04%0.71%
Payout Ratio
49.89%67.56%29.83%35.84%31.29%10.05%
Buyback Yield / Dilution
-0.24%0.36%0.82%4.47%-5.00%-23.77%
Total Shareholder Return
2.04%2.88%4.17%5.49%-3.96%-23.06%
Source: S&P Global Market Intelligence. Standard template. Financial Sources.